Communications & External Affairs Manager     
                                               

Location and Travel
Rotational 28/28

Role Synopsis

Member of the leadership team.

Leading the C&EA department, playing a lead role in conceptualizing, planning and implementing the organization’s internal and external communications, overseeing project stakeholder relations and social investment. Advises leadership team on issues and developments related to community, political and reputational risks. Supervises the C&EA team, ensuring the team is equipped with the necessary tools to carry out their jobs effectively.

Operating in Iraq presents a unique set of challenges, and the C&EA manager is heavily involved in identifying, monitoring, mitigating and advising on risks.

The C&EA Manager will report to the Head of C&EA Iraq.


  Key Accountabilities
  • Prepares C&EA annual operating plan, identifying milestones and KPIs, providing periodic performance reports.
  • Oversees the community engagement strategy to facilitate effective, early and on-going communication and constructive dialogue.
  • Manages the KPOD social welfare (infrastructure) fund, working with local stakeholders and community to identify suitable projects, working to secure efficient and timely approvals and implementation.
  • Represents KPOD with local government authorities, community leaders, and other stakeholders to manage and mitigate reputational and non-technical risks. Maintains stakeholder mapping.
  • Provides leadership and strategic direction on all social responsibility matters and supports operational planning by providing technical input
  • Manages C&EA third party contracts and contractors.
  • Prepares departmental annual budget and provides regular financial reporting.
  • Develops, maintains and delivers integrated communications strategy including:
    • External communications channel and content activity: annual report, press releases, broadcast interviews, video production, website and social media footprint.
    • Internal communications and engagement, staff recognition through multiple channels; town hall meetings, staff newsletter, videos, posters, staff awards etc
    • Events, including ceremonies to celebrate organization’s successes and achieving major milestones
